Spectrometric methodology for dissolved gas analysis

open access: yesTransformers Magazine
In previous columns, gas chromatography and electrochemical approaches for dissolved gas measurement were described. In this column, the oldest and emerging method, spectrometry, is described. It is an applicable method for most online and portable devices, and it may reappear in laboratories as reliable and standardized.
